Fintry Primary School Outdoor Classroom

Fintry Development Trust has agreed to fund the tree surgery work required to make the outdoor classroom at Fintry Primary School safe for use.   It’s a unique and very beneficial asset for the school and our Board wished to support its use again after a long period of closure, now that funds are available.

RTS – Radio Teleswitch Service 

IMPORTANT NEWS -PLEASE READ ON  Ofgem, alongside Energy UK and consumer groups, has launched a major advertising campaign urging customers with Radio Teleswitch Service (RTS) electricity meters to upgrade before the service ends on June 30, 2025.   RTS meters, introduced in the 1980s, use radio signals to switch between peak and off-peak rates; their deactivation […]
